FWU: Align to FWU API v1.0
'component' and 'component state' is newly introduced in
FWU API v1.0. The FWU process is now based on component
state other than image state.
Remove the image ID convertion layer as image ID is removed
in FWU API v1.0.
Update the shim layer between FWU and bootloader to fit the new
FWU APIs.
Update the FWU design document accordingly.
